Genetic Variants and Disease-Associated Factors Contribute to Enhanced Interferon Regulatory Factor 5 Expression in Blood Cells of Patients With Systemic Lupus Erythematosus

Abstract

Conclusion. This study provides the first formal proof that IRF-5 expression and alternative splicing are significantly up- regulated in primary blood cells of patients with SLE. Furthermore, the risk haplotype is associated with enhanced IRF-5 transcript and protein expression in patients with SLE.
